Former Naga City Mayor John Bongat is back into producing music

Former Naga City Mayor John Bongat is back into producing music with last week’s launch of his new song, Ikaw Ang Liwanag, sung by Venus Capayas and arranged by John Carl Deniña. A love song released just in time for Valentines.

During his tenure as Mayor of Naga City, he was noted for initiating song projects to connect and unite the city’s music community. But before that, in 1996, he wrote one of Roselle Nava’s songs, Waiting For You, which was recently covered by R&B musician Kris Lawrence, a fact that only a few Nagueños are aware of.

Digital streaming for Bongat’s Ikaw Ang Liwanag is currently in the works. So is his Juan Music initiative, a partnership with Musika Publiko’s Bicol Pop. Together with the local original music advocates, singer-songwriter Karl Ramirez and Rise Above Pilipinas’ Roger Palacio, they are set to put the spotlight on Bicol songwriters’ original music for the local audience and beyond.

With the Naga City music scene investing more in cover song performances, producing and performing original music is a strong and popular counter-current that found its home in Musika Publiko’s Bicol Pop and Rise Above Pilipinas. Bongat’s Juan Music series of song releases is a big push for this initiative and definitely something to watch out for.

Ikaw ang Liwanag was launched as an exclusive livestream event on February 11, 2023, at the Popa’s Hut Restobar in Dayangdang, Naga City. The stream was simultaneously carried out by social media networks with Musika Publiko and Rise Above and vloggers and influencers that pledged to support the launch and the continuing initiative.
